Analysis

The most recent figure for cause of death, by non-communicable diseases in Netherlands is 78.2%, measured in 2021.

That represents a change of up 1.3% on the previous year and down 12.5% over ten years.

Over the whole period, cause of death, by non-communicable diseases in Netherlands peaked at 89.3% in 2010 and was at its lowest, 77.2%, in 2020.

Netherlands ranks 37th of 185 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

Cause of death, by non-communicable diseases in Netherlands, year by year

Annual values for Cause of death, by non-communicable diseases (% of total) in Netherlands, 2000 to 2021.
Year % of total Change
2000 89.1%
2010 89.3% +0.3%
2015 89.3% -0.1%
2019 88.6% -0.7%
2020 77.2% -12.9%
2021 78.2% +1.3%

Cause of death refers to the share of all deaths for all ages by underlying causes. Non-communicable diseases include cancer, diabetes mellitus, cardiovascular diseases, digestive diseases, skin diseases, musculoskeletal diseases, and congenital anomalies.
